The Portland Press Herald Toy Fund aims to provide toys for 7,000 children in Cumberland, York, Sagadahoc, Lincoln and Knox counties. Applications are being accepted and readers of the Portland Press Herald/Maine Sunday Telegram are once again encouraged to put smiles on children’s faces during the holiday season.

Applications can be made at pressheraldtoyfund.org. Donations can also be made on the website or checks can be made out to the Portland Press Herald Toy Fund and mailed to P.O. Box 7310, Portland, ME 04112.

The campaign’s fundraising goal this year is $300,000. The total raised so far is $2,400.
